WebRock eating can be the result of a medical, behavioral, or psychological problem. When a dog repeatedly eats non-edible objects obsessively, it could be due to pica, an eating disorder that generally emerges because of a nutritional deficiency in their diet. WebJan 31, 2024 · Puppies typically eat, bite, or chew stones to get relief from teething pain. Sometimes, though, it can be a means of getting your attention, out of frustration, due to anxiety, or even a result of anger. Mix together chopped onions, chili … WebHowever, if your dog chews on them frequently, it will wear down the enamel on their teeth. Enamel is the protective layer of the teeth and if it’s worn down too much, your dog may experience discomfort when eating. That’s why it is important to encourage your dog to chew safer items such as dog toys, instead of small stones from the garden.

WebSep 28, 2024 · Dogs who excessively chew wood might suffer from nutrient deficiency caused by a lack of access to fresh nutrients, inappropriate amounts, or by a refusal to eat due to excitement. A dog chewing on wood can have other causes such as stomach upset, dental pain, learned behavior, curiosity, or overexcitement.
